About

The FoodTechLab is a venture capital fund based in Madrid that invests in early-stage agrifoodtech companies across Europe and Israel. It targets Seed to Series A rounds, focusing on B2B technologies in sectors such as nutrition and health, alternative proteins, circular economy, agtech, precision fermentation, cultivated meat, robotics, and biotech. The fund actively supports portfolio companies through strategic involvement, including board participation. It also plays a bridging role between the Israeli agrifoodtech ecosystem and European markets, leveraging its regional presence to facilitate cross-border growth and collaboration.

Can you name some of theFoodTechLab's notable portfolio companies?
Notable portfolio companies for theFoodTechLab include Better Juice, which offers a biotech solution for reducing sugars in fruit juice, and Brevel, focused on microalgae-based protein for dairy, meat, and egg alternatives.

Who are the Managing Partners at theFoodTechLab?
The Managing Partners at theFoodTechLab are Emilio Restoy, Ricardo Nadal, and Juan Cividanes.
